About the Book

This book is mainly designed for undergraduate students, but would also serve as a reference book for dental surgeons and graduates beginning to peruse postgraduate orthodontic studies as well. The book provides a broad, yet in-depth overview of the fundamentals of the biological basis of orthodontics, current and contemporary orthodontic diagnostic procedures, and therapeutic clinical procedures.About the AuthorO P Kharbanda is Head, Department of Orthodontics, Centre for Dental Education and Research at the All India Institute of Medical Sciences, New Delhi. He has more than 30 years of experience in teaching and has been associated with the Department of Orthodontics, AIIMS, since the inception of its programme in 1986.Table of ContentsSection I: Fundamentals of Orthodontics Chapter 1 Consequence of Malocclussion and Benefits of Orthodontic TreatmentChapter 2 Psychological Aspects of MalocclusionChapter 3 Epidemiology of Malcclusion and Treatment NeedsChapter 4 Classification of MalocclusionChapter 5 Recording the Severity of MalocclussionChapter 6 Growth of Face and Craniofacial ComplexChapter 7 Effects of Altered Orfacial Functions and GrowthChapter 8 Biology of Orthodontic Tooth MovemnentSection II: Orthodontic DiagnosisChapter 9 Orthodontic Diagnosis: Clinical EvaluationChapter 10 Orthodontic Diagnosis: Analysis of Diagnostic RecordsChapter 11 Cephalometrics: Historical Perspectives and MethodsChapter 12 Downs` AnalysisChapter 13 Steiners` AnalysisChapter 14 Tweeds` AnalysisChapter 15 Ricketts` AnalysisChapter 16 Vertical Linear Dimensions of Face and Sassouni AnaysisChapter 17 Soft Tissue Analysis of FaceChapter 18 PA Cephalometric AnalysisChapter 19 Computerised and Digital CephalometricsChapter 20 Errors in CephalometricsSection III: Orthodontic AppliancesChapter 21 Component of Fix Orthodentic AppliancesChapter 22 Orthondontic Wires:Materials and PropertiesChapter 23 Rubber and Synthetic AccessoriesChapter 24 Anchorage in Orthodontic PracticeChapter 25 Alternative Anchorage through Temporary Anchorage DevicesChapter 26 Principles of Biomechanics and Appliance DesignChapter 27 Conventional Removable AppliancesChapter 28 Invisible Removable AppliancesSection IV: Clinical OrthodonticsChapter 29 Steps and Treatment Stages in Contemporary Orthodontic TreatmentChapter 30 Preservation of Normal Occlusion and Interception of MalocclusionChapter 31 Non-extraction TreatmentChapter 32 Class I Malocclusion : Extraction TreatmentChapter 33 Class II Division 1Malocclusion: Early InterventionsChapter 34 Class II Division 1 Malocclusion: Functional AppliancesChapter 35 Fixed Functional AppliancesChapter 36 Treatment with Fixed Appliance TherapyChapter 37 Treatment Approach to Class II Division 2 MalocclusionChapter 38 Class III Malocclusion in Growing PatientsChapter 39 Orthodontic Aspects of Imparted TeethChapter 40 Transposition of TeethChapter 41 Orthodontic Implications of Severe Dentofacial Deformities, Orthognatic SurgeryChapter 42 Goals of Orthodontic Occlusion, Care after DebondChapter 43 Maintenance of Outcome Results and RelapseSection V: Expanding Role of Orthodontist and Interdisciplinary CareChapter 44 Orthodontic Considerations of Interdisciplinary TreatmentsChapter 45 Holistic Treatment of Cleft Lip and PalateChapter 46 Maxillo-Mandibular Distraction OteogenesisChapter 47 Orthodontists Role in Upper Airway Sleep Disorders
